Phoenix and Columbus traded 5 players yesterday. 33-year old Geoff Sanderson will try to benefit from the new rules and help the Coyotes with his speed.

Ilya Kovalchuk signed a 5-year $32M deal with the Thrashers. That deal leaves the Thrashers with a $275,000 margin from the $39M salary cap. Now, what are they gonna do with all that money?

Although more goals have been scored in the 25 games, results have been tighter, sign of a better parity. Eleven of those games have been decided by a 1-goal margin, six by 2 goals, five by 3 and three by 4. And then, Atlanta played Washington twice.
